Why McKinney Is One of DFW’s Fastest-Growing Rental Markets

McKinney has been one of the fastest-growing cities in the United States for over a decade and consistently ranks among the best places to live in Texas. With a booming population now exceeding 200,000 residents, a thriving historic downtown, top-rated McKinney ISD schools, and major employers continuing to relocate to Collin County, McKinney attracts the kind of long-term, financially stable tenants that make for ideal rental investment.

Average rents in McKinney range from approximately $1,300 for a one-bedroom to $2,200 or more for a three-bedroom single-family home. The Craig Ranch and Stonebridge Ranch master-planned communities command premium rents driven by amenity-rich living and top-rated schools. Older established neighborhoods in central and west McKinney offer strong cap rates for investors seeking solid returns at lower acquisition costs.

Rental rates in McKinney vary by property type, neighborhood, and condition. One-bedroom properties typically rent in the $1,100–$1,500 range. Two-bedroom properties range from $1,500–$2,000. Three-bedroom single-family homes — the most common investment property type in McKinney — typically rent from $1,800–$2,500, with premium properties in Craig Ranch and Stonebridge Ranch commanding $2,200 or more. Craig Ranch is McKinney’s premier master-planned community — a TPC golf course, resort-style amenities, and proximity to major employers make it one of the most desirable rental addresses in Collin County. Stonebridge Ranch offers similar amenity-rich living with beach and tennis clubs, attracting long-term family tenants. Historic downtown McKinney has seen significant revitalization and attracts young professionals and empty nesters seeking walkable urban living. For investors seeking value, established neighborhoods in west McKinney offer strong rental demand at lower price points.

McKinney ISD is consistently rated among the top school districts in Texas and is a significant driver of rental demand for single-family homes throughout the city. Families actively seek rentals within McKinney ISD boundaries, and properties clearly marketed within strong attendance zones — particularly near highly rated campuses — typically lease faster and command premium rents.
